SUMMARY:[ONLINE] Addressing Research Challenges with Sage Research Methods
DESCRIPTION:Research presents challenges\, both to those engaged in 
 research as well as to those teaching\, advising\, or instructing others on 
 the research process. This session will provide an overview of Sage 
 Research Methods\, a resource that provides research support by guiding 
 users through every step of the research process. As the ultimate methods 
 library\, Sage Research Methods is designed to help learn\, teach\, and 
 explore methods across the social sciences and STM disciplines. We will pay 
 particular attention to the Research Tools in the platform: the Methods 
 Map\, Project Planner\, Which Stats Test\, and Reading Lists – and will 
 explore how the tools\, content\, and platform features can help users 
 address and overcome research challenges. \n\n As a result of this 
 session\, participants will be able to:\n\n\n	Search and browse for 
 information across content types and disciplines.\n	Access the Methods Map 
 to identify how research methods and terms are related as well as to 
 connect to relevant content in the platform.\n	Use the Project Planner for 
 step-by-step guidance through the research process.\n	Take the Which Stats 
 Test to determine the best statistical method for their data.\n	Create a 
 Sage Research Methods profile and use its features\, including Reading 
 Lists\, to organize and curate content for research and teaching.\n\n\n
